Job Description
We are seeking a highly motivated Prescription Assistance Program (PAP) Specialist to join our team. As a PAP Specialist, you will assist patients in obtaining prescription medications through various assistance programs. You will work closely with healthcare providers, insurance companies and pharmaceutical companies to ensure patients receive the needed medications. Your role will be critical in helping patients manage their health conditions and improve their quality of life.
Minimum Qualifications:
2+ years of experience in healthcare or social services Strong communication and interpersonal skills Ability to work independently and as part of a team Excellent organizational and time management skillsPreferred Qualifications:
Experience working with prescription assistance programs Knowledge of insurance and pharmaceutical industries Bilingual inEnglish and Spanish Responsibilities:
Assist patients in obtaining prescription medications through various assistance programs Collaborate with healthcare providers, insurance companies and pharmaceutical companies to ensure patients receive the medications they need Maintain accurate and up-to-date records of patient information and medication assistance programs Provide education and support to patients regarding their medications and health conditions Participate in quality improvement initiatives to enhance patient care and program efficiencySkills:
As a PAP Specialist, you will utilize your strong communication and interpersonal skills to work closely with patients, healthcare providers, insurance companies and pharmaceutical companies. You will need to be highly organized and detail-oriented to maintain accurate records and manage multiple tasks simultaneously. Your ability to work independently and as part of a team will be critical in ensuring patients receive the medications they need.
